The design of next generation hypersonic flight vehicles has lifted fascination in the invention and growth of materials which will run in Extraordinary environments. Hypersonic automobiles are equipped with sharp nose tips and top edges To optimize flight performance. Nevertheless, extremely high temperatures and heating rates are manufactured at these surfaces resulting from Excessive velocities (>5 Mach). Thermal security structures are essential that could operate in air at temperatures which can exceed 2200 K, Consequently elements are needed to have incredibly substantial melting temperatures1,two. The acute circumstances titanium tungsten demanded for hypersonic applications have launched the motivation for exploration and growth of higher temperature materials, together with a group of ceramics usually often called ultra-substantial temperature ceramics (UHTCs).
